Optimizing Ventilation to Improve Survival From Out-of-hospital Cardiac Arrest: the OPTIVO Randomized Controlled Trial

In brief
When the heart stops pumping during cardiac arrest, cardiopulmonary resuscitation (CPR) is used to continue pushing blood and providing oxygen to vital organs. CPR involves a combination of chest compressions (to push the blood) and ventilations (to provide oxygen and gas exchange). There is a lot of research that has helped to optimize the provision of chest compressions, however there is considerably less research available to guide ventilations. The current guideline recommendations are based on limited data, and no data that is specific to cardiac arrest patients. There is a recognized need for research to better guide ventilation during CPR. This research will help to better define appropriate ventilation targets for cardiac arrest patients.

Who can join
Age: 18 and older. Sex: any. Healthy volunteers: not accepted.
You may qualify if…
- Adult (>=18 years of age)
- presumed cardiac etiology
- treated by paramedics
- Ventilation monitor utilized
You may not qualify if…
- Do Not Resuscitate (DNR) order
- No use of ventilation monitor
- Traumatic cardiac arrest
- Pregnant patients
- Prisoners
- Respiratory cause of cardiac arrest (e.g. drowning, hanging, suffocation, opioid-related)
